ABSTRACT

Radicais livres derivados de espécies ativadas de oxigênio estao associados a lesoes citológicas, que diminuem a sobrevida dos eritrócitos, especialmente quando contêm defeitos congênitos, como sao os casos da anemia falciforme e da talassemia maior. As atividades antioxidantes dos eritrócitos dependem de três tipos de enzimas: superóxido dismutase, catalase e glutatiao peroxidase. Entretanto, as atividades antioxidantes podem ser ineficazes em situaçoes em que ocorrem o comprometimento dos hidroxiperóxidos da membrana eritrocitária, devido às células falciformes irreversíveis e à ligaçao de hemicromos à membrana dos eritrócitos talassêmicos.

ABSTRACT

It seems that thalassemia and/or hemoglobinopathies and glucose-6-phosphate dehydrogenase deficiency (G-6-PD) have some protective effects against malaria infection. To verify this, hemoglobin typing and methehoglobin reduction test were performed on 115 malaria patients and compared with controls. It was found that the number of thalassemia/hemoglobinopathies in the malaria group and in the control group were not significantly different and also occurrence of G-6-PD deficiency in the malaria group was not different from that of the controls. Clinical manifestations of malaria in any group are quite similar. It is concluded that there is no protective effect against malaria in thalassemia/hemoglobinopathies or G-6-PD deficiency.
